随着移动互联网的飞速发展,Android Web开发成为了一个热门的技术领域。作为一名开发者,掌握一些实战技巧不仅能提高工作效率,还能在项目中游刃有余。今天,就让我们一起来探讨一下Android Web开发的实战技巧吧!
了解Android Web开发的基本原理是至关重要的。Android Web开发主要基于HTML5、CSS3和JavaScript技术,通过构建Web应用来实现跨平台的效果。下面,我们就来逐一介绍这些实战技巧。
1. 利用Chrome开发者工具进行调试
Chrome开发者工具是Android Web开发中必不可少的工具。通过它可以快速定位问题,提高开发效率。以下是几个常用的Chrome开发者工具功能:
Elements:查看和修改HTML结构,检查CSS样式。
Console:输出日志信息,帮助调试JavaScript代码。
Network:监控网络请求,查看响应内容。
Performance:分析页面性能,优化加载速度。
2. 利用本地存储提高应用性能
在Android Web开发中,合理利用本地存储可以有效提高应用性能。以下是几种常见的本地存储方式:
localStorage:存储少量数据,适合缓存数据。
sessionStorage:存储临时数据,在页面关闭后数据会被清除。
IndexedDB:存储大量数据,提供强大的数据库功能。
3. 优化页面加载速度
页面加载速度是用户体验的关键因素之一。以下是一些优化页面加载速度的技巧:
压缩图片:减小图片尺寸和文件大小,减少数据传输量。
使用CDN:利用内容分发网络(CDN)加速页面加载速度。
合并CSS和JavaScript文件:减少HTTP请求次数。
利用浏览器缓存:缓存静态资源,提高加载速度。
4. 处理不同设备兼容性问题
Android设备种类繁多,针对不同设备的兼容性问题也是Android Web开发中需要关注的重点。以下是一些解决兼容性问题的技巧:
使用响应式设计:根据设备屏幕尺寸自动调整布局。
检测设备特性:针对不同设备提供不同的功能。
使用第三方库:例如jQuery Mobile、Bootstrap等,提高开发效率。
5. 集成第三方服务
Android Web应用中,集成第三方服务可以帮助用户更好地体验。以下是一些常见的第三方服务:
社交登录:如QQ、微信等,方便用户快速注册和登录。
地图服务:如高德地图、百度地图等,提供地图浏览和定位功能。
支付服务:如微信支付、支付宝等,方便用户在线支付。
掌握以上这些实战技巧,相信你一定能成为一名优秀的Android Web开发者。在未来的项目中,灵活运用这些技巧,让你的Web应用更加高效、稳定和易用!
还没有评论,来说两句吧...